Building and Pest Inspection Footscray

Footscray is one of Melbourne's classic inner west suburbs, a mix of Victorian era workers' cottages, postwar housing and a growing number of new apartment developments, all sitting within a suburb that's rapidly gentrifying around its university and market precinct. That range of building ages and types means the issues we find vary enormously from one Footscray property to the next, and older apartment buildings in particular often carry moisture problems that have built up over years.

What we commonly find in Footscray homes

We identified mould present in a Footscray bathroom, along with vanity mould and moisture damage from a suspected leak, both serious enough to need proper attention rather than a quick surface clean. Beyond that, we found deteriorating sealants in wet areas, cracking that had required repair, a corroding balcony balustrade, deteriorated paint finishes and window surrounds, and external brickwork with minor cracking. Timber exposed to the weather without proper protection is another common thread we see in the older apartment stock around Footscray.

Termites and timber pests in Footscray

We haven't identified active termite activity in Braybrook, but conditions that invite it are present, air conditioning units without connected drainage, taps that aren't plumbed away from the building, and water tracking down from balconies above. Older apartment buildings and postwar houses across Braybrook and the wider inner west can carry similar issues in ageing subfloors and external walls, so a proper timber pest inspection is worth having regardless of how tidy a property looks on the surface.

Why it matters before you sign anything

Conditions conducive to timber pest attack in Footscray tend to centre on moisture, the same vanity mould and suspected leak we identified, alongside deteriorating sealants in wet areas that let water track into places it shouldn't. Given the mix of older Victorian and postwar buildings across the suburb, ongoing moisture management is the single biggest factor in whether timber pests get a foothold.
